Rumor: Call of Duty Online Will Release Out of China?
As known previously, Call of Duty Online (Online COD) is only planned for release in China. Surely this makes other fans of Call of Duty series envy with Chinese gamers who get the “honor”. But it seems the release of COD Online outside of China is a possibility.
In a question and answer session at the Meeting of the second quarter of 2012 Financial Activision Blizzard, Eric Hirshberg, CEO of Activision gives an indication that the COD Online will be released in other regions other than China. Hirshberg revealed when asked whether micro-transaction business models such as the Online COD can be successfully applied in the West. Hirshberg then said that Activision saw a good opportunity when he decided to release a COD Online in China. With this, Activision had the opportunity to learn the business micro-transaction model that applied highly prevalent in China. Then Hirshberg also said that China is not the only region where the model micro-transaction widely applied, but there are also some other areas which would be able to provide the same knowledge. But Hirshberg immediately divert the answer by saying that what he said earlier it is not yet a definite plan.
Could it be that what is said by Hirshberg may be a clue? But apparently, if it is true later on, gamers in other regions still have to wait a long time since COD Online China’s own server which will be published by Tencent Games are still not sure when it will be released.
